WordPressウェブサイトパフォーマンス最適化究極ガイド:読み込み速度からユーザーエクスペリエンス向上まで

2分で読了
2026-04-06
2026-06-03
2,734
以下のリンクからお買い物をしていただくと、コミッションを差し上げます。.

動作が遅いWordPressサイトは、訪問者を失うだけでなく、検索エンジンのランキングにも悪影響を及ぼし、コンバージョン率(ユーザーが目的のアクションを起こす割合)も直接低下させます。パフォーマンスの最適化はシステム全体に関わる作業であり、サーバーの設定、コード、リソース、データベース、ユーザー体験など、多くの要素が関係しています。このガイドでは、基礎から高度な内容までを網羅した包括的な最適化戦略を提供し、サイトの速度とユーザー体験を大幅に向上させるのに役立ちます。

ウェブサイトのパフォーマンスに関する主要な指標と診断方法

最適化を開始する前に、目標を明確にし、ウェブサイトの現状を把握することが必要です。コアパフォーマンス指標は、最適化の効果を測るための基準となります。

主要業績評価指標を理解する

现代网页性能评估主要围绕以下几个核心指标:最大内容绘制衡量页面主要内容加载完成的时间;首次输入延迟评估页面的交互响应速度;累积布局偏移则量化了页面的视觉稳定性。这些指标直接关系到用户对“快”的感知。

推薦図書 ウェブサイトをブーストする:実践的なヒントが満載の包括的なWordPress最適化ガイド

専門的なツールを使用して診断を行います。

これらの指標を定量的に分析するにはツールが必要です。GoogleのPageSpeed InsightsやLighthouseは無料で信頼性の高いツールであり、上述した主要な指標のスコアだけでなく、具体的な最適化のアドバイスも提供してくれます。より詳細なサーバーサイドのパフォーマンス分析(PHPの実行時間やデータベースクエリの効率など)には、Query Monitorプラグインを使用するとよいでしょう。ブラウザ内の開発者ツールの「ネットワーク」や「パフォーマンス」パネルは、リソースの読み込み過程や実行時のパフォーマンスを分析するのに非常に便利です。

UltaHostのWordPressホスティングサービス
30日間の返金保証、無制限の帯域幅とデータベースサービス、無料のDDoS防御機能が付きます。3年契約をすると、501TPから4Tまでのプランで割引が適用されます。

サーバーとホスティング環境の最適化

ウェブサイトの基盤となるのはサーバーです。設定が不適切なサーバーは、その後のあらゆる最適化の努力を台無しにしてしまいます。

高性能なホスティングサービスを選択する

オーバーサブスクリプション(予約販売数が需要を大幅に上回る状態)が深刻な共有ホスティングサービスの使用は避けましょう。ある程度のトラフィックを抱えるウェブサイトの場合は、VPS(仮想専用サーバー)、専用サーバー、または管理型のWordPressホスティングを検討してください。管理型のWordPressホスティングは、通常WordPress向けに徹底的に最適化されており、オブジェクトキャッシングがプリインストールされていたり、より高速なネットワーク環境が提供されていたり、専門のメンテナンスチームがサポートしていたりします。

効率的なWebサーバーを構築するには、以下のような設定が必要です:

Nginxは、従来のApacheと比べて静的ファイルの処理や並行接続の処理において優れたパフォーマンスを発揮します。ファイルの転送サイズを削減するためには、GzipやBrotliといった圧縮技術を有効にすることが重要です。以下は、Nginxの設定ファイルでGzipを有効にするための例です:

gzip on;
gzip_vary on;
gzip_min_length 1024;
gzip_types text/plain text/css text/xml text/javascript application/javascript application/xml+rss application/json;

実施対象のキャッシングを行う

動的なWordPressサイトにおいては、データベースのクエリが主なボトルネックとなります。オブジェクトキャッシュを使用すると、データベースのクエリ結果をメモリに保存することができ、データベースへの負荷を大幅に軽減できます。RedisやMemcachedはこの問題を解決するための人気のあるソリューションです。多くの管理型ホスティングサービスではこの機能が標準で搭載されており、VPS上でもプラグインなどを利用して同様の機能を実現できます。Redis Object Cache設定を行ってください。

推薦図書 詳細:効果的なWordPressウェブサイトを構築するための15のベストプラクティスとパフォーマンス最適化のヒント

WordPressのコア、テーマ、プラグインの最適化

WordPress自体の設定、テーマ、プラグインの品質は、フロントエンドおよびバックエンドの効率に直接影響を与えます。

簡潔さと最新性を保つこと。

軽量級でコード規格に準拠したテーマを使用し、不要なプラグインはすべて無効にしてください。古いコア、テーマ、プラグインはセキュリティ上の脆弱性を引き起こすだけでなく、非効率的なコードを含んでいる可能性もあります。すべてのコンポーネントを最新の安定版に常にアップデートしておくことが重要です。

データベースの最適化

時間が経つにつれて、データベースには修正版、下書き、不要なコメントなどの冗長なデータが蓄積されていきます。定期的にプラグインなどを使用して、これらのデータを整理・削除することが大切です。WP-OptimizeまたはAdvanced Database Cleanerクリーニングを行います。さらに、データベースのテーブルを最適化します(例えば、以下のような方法を使用して)。OPTIMIZE TABLEそのような文(ステートメント)もクエリの効率を向上させることができます。

hosting.com 共有ホスティング
AMD EPYC CPU、NVMe SSDストレージ、LiteSpeedによる高いパフォーマンス、24時間365日の専門家による社内サポート、SSL、ブルートフォース、マルウェア、DDoS保護などの高度なセキュリティ対策、最大73%のコスト削減

記事の編集内容の管理と自動保存機能

WordPressのデフォルトの編集履歴機能や自動保存機能により、データベースに大量のエントリが生成されることがあります。wp-config.phpファイル内では、定数を定義することによって各要素を制御しています。

define('WP_POST_REVISIONS', 5); // 将修订版本数量限制为5个
define('AUTOSAVE_INTERVAL', 160); // 将自动保存间隔设置为160秒

フロントエンドリソースの読み込みとレンダリングの最適化

ユーザーが感じる速度は主にフロントエンドによるものです。画像、CSS、JavaScriptなどのリソースの読み込みを最適化することが、パフォーマンスの向上において鍵となります。

画像最適化戦略

画像は通常、ページのサイズを増大させる主な原因となります。アップロードする前に、TinyPNGやShortPixelのようなツールを使用して画像を圧縮することを必ず行ってください。WebPといった最新の画像フォーマットを使用すると、より高い圧縮率が得られます。これはプラグインを使って自動的に実現することもできますし、手動で処理することも可能です。タグにはバックアップとなる代替案が用意されています。レンダリングの遅延を防ぐために「ラズリーロード(lazy loading)」を実装し、最初のページに表示されない画像はユーザーがスクロールした際にのみ読み込まれます。

推薦図書 ウェブサイトのコアパフォーマンスを全面的に向上させる:WordPress最適化の究極ガイドと実践的戦略

CSS/JSのファイルを統合し、表示サイズを最小限に抑え、読み込みを遅らせることで、ページのロード速度を向上させます。

HTTPリクエストの数を減らすことは非常に重要です。複数のCSSファイルやJavaScriptファイルを統合し、不要なスペース、コメント、コードをすべて削除してファイルのサイズを最小限に抑えましょう。ソーシャルメディア共有ボタンやコメントプラグインなど、必須ではないスクリプトについては、非同期または遅延読み込みを行いましょう。Autoptimizeほとんどの作業を自動化で完了することができます。

重要なCSSコードを実装し、読み込みを妨げるリソースを削除する。

“「キーリンクCSS(Key CSS)」とは、最初のページのコンテンツをレンダリングするために必要なスタイルを指します。これらのスタイルをインラインで記述することで、外部のCSSファイルの読み込みを待つことによるレンダリングの遅延を防ぐことができます。一方、非キーリンクCSSについては非同期で読み込むべきです。Lighthouseのレポートでは、レンダリングを妨げているリソースが明確に示されます。

インターサーバー共有ホスティング
共有ホスティング月$2.50米ドル, 最初の月$0.1米ドルプロモーションコードtryinterserver, 461クラウドアプリケーションスクリプト, 1クリックインストール.

ブラウザのキャッシュを利用する

HTTPキャッシュヘッダを設定することで、訪問者のブラウザが静的リソース(画像、CSS、JSなど)を一定期間保存し、再度アクセスした際にはローカルから直接読み込むようになります。これは通常、サーバーの設定やキャッシュプラグインを使用して実現されます。

高度なキャッシング戦略とCDN(Content Delivery Network)の活用

キャッシュはウェブサイトの速度を向上させるための最も効果的な手段の一つです。また、CDN(Content Delivery Network)を利用することで、コンテンツを世界中に配信することができます。

ページキャッシュの設定

ページキャッシュは、完全にレンダリングされたHTMLページを静的なファイルとして保存し、ユーザーがアクセスする際にはその静的なファイルを直接送信します。これにより、PHPやデータベースの処理を完全にバイパスすることができます。これはトラフィックのピークに対処するための有効な手段です。優れたキャッシュプラグインとしては…WP RocketW3 Total CacheまたはLiteSpeed Cache(サーバーがLiteSpeedを使用している場合でも)この機能はすべて利用可能です。

統合コンテンツ配信ネットワーク(Integrated Content Distribution Network)

CDNは、ウェブサイトの静的リソースを世界中のエッジサーバーにキャッシュすることで、ユーザーが地理的に最も近いノードからデータを取得できるようにし、遅延を大幅に低減します。CloudflareやStackPathなどが人気のあるCDNサービスです。ほとんどのCDNサービスには、追加のセキュリティ対策や最適化機能も搭載されています。

概要

WordPressのパフォーマンス最適化は、ウェブサイトのライフサイクルを通じて継続的に行われる長期的な取り組みであり、一度きりで完了するような作業ではありません。この最適化は、信頼性の高いサーバー環境の構築から始まり、効率的で優れたテーマやプラグインの選択、継続的なデータ管理を経て、最終的にはフロントエンドリソースの最適化や強力なキャッシング戦略に至ります。本ガイドに記載された手順に従って系統的に診断・実施・監視を行えば、あなたのWordPressサイトの読み込み速度やユーザー体験は大幅に向上し、検索エンジンやユーザーの心において優位性を確立することができるでしょう。

FAQ よくある質問

どれくらいのキャッシュプラグインを使用すべきでしょうか?

原則として、1つで十分です。機能が似ているキャッシュプラグイン(特にページキャッシュプラグイン)を複数同時に有効にすると、ルールの衝突が発生し、予測不可能なエラーが生じる可能性があります。その結果、ウェブサイトの動作が遅くなったり、最悪の場合はクラッシュすることもあります。機能が充実しており、評判の良いプラグインを1つ選び、丁寧に設定することが大切です。

最適化後もウェブサイトの速度が明らかに向上しなかったのは、どのような原因が考えられるでしょうか?

まず、すべてのキャッシュ(サーバー、プラグイン、CDN、ブラウザのキャッシュを含む)を削除した上でテストを行っていることを確認してください。それでも速度が遅い場合、ボトルネックは最適化されていないサードパーティサービス(外部フォントや動画の埋め込みなど)、品質の低いホストサーバー、または通常のキャッシングでは解決できないような非効率的なコードがテーマやプラグインに存在する可能性があります。Query Monitorプラグインを使用して、具体的にどのデータベースクエリやPHPリクエストに時間がかかっているかを調査してください。

無料のキャッシングプラグインと有料のキャッシングプラグインの主な違いは何ですか?

無料のプラグインは通常、基本的なキャッシング機能を提供します。有料のプラグイン(例えば…)WP Rocket有料プラグインは、プリロード機能、JavaScriptの遅延読み込み、重要なCSSファイルの自動生成、データベースの自動クリーニングなど、より包括的な最適化機能を提供します。また、一般的に直感的なワンクリック設定インターフェース、より迅速なアップデートサポート、そして専門的なテクニカルサポートも備えています。極めたパフォーマンスと時間の節約を求めるユーザーにとって、有料プラグインへの投資は非常にコストパフォーマンスが高いと言えます。

パフォーマンス最適化がビジネスに与える影響をどのように測定するか?

速度テストツールのスコアが向上したことを直接確認するだけでなく、ビジネス指標にもっと注目すべきです。Google Analyticsなどのツールを使って平均ページ読み込み時間や離脱率の変化を確認し、検索エンジンのランキングの変動を監視し、重要なページのコンバージョン率(例えば問い合わせフォームの送信や商品の購入)が向上しているかを確認してください。これらこそが、最終的な最適化の成果を示すものです。